It’s official: Margot Robbie is our 2014 awards season red carpet crush.
While many actresses choose to play the red carpet safe — especially during awards show season — the Wolf of Wall Street star, 23, wowed once again in a chic backless jumpsuit at the Critics’ Choice Awards on Jan. 16 in Santa Monica. The jaw-dropping black number by Elie Saab has us mesmerized with its sexy simplicity — and its stark contrast to her cream gown at the Golden Globes.
The Australian beauty’s head-turning Gucci gown with emerald embellishment was a show-stopper at the Golden Globes, and hopefully it’s a sign of more statement-making looks to come by the Hollywood newcomer.
Robbie’s sexy role as Leonardo DiCaprio‘s wife in The Wolf of Wall Street has catapulted the actress to instant sex symbol status. However, she admitted that filming those scandalous scenes with DiCaprio, 39, wasn’t all fun. “I got a million paper cuts on my back from all that money! It’s not as glamorous as it sounds,” she has said. “If anyone is ever planning on having sex on top of a pile of cash: don’t. Or maybe real money is a bit softer, but the fake money is like paper, and when I got up off the bed, I turned around to get my robe and everyone gasped. I said, ‘What is it?’ And they said, ‘You look like you’ve been whipped a million times. Your back is covered in a thousand red scratches.'”
